Many of our Caregiver Trainings are appropriate for all caregivers, including parents in traditional home settings, foster/adoptive parents, daycare providers, and alternative care and respite providers. Classes are designed to help build competencies to meet the needs of children. Many of our trainings are intended to help caregivers learn about child development, child specific trauma needs, and to help caregivers access resources and supports to help families thrive and remain whole.

TBRI® Caregiver Training 2025

Join us for this free for the community training opportunity! TBRI® is an attachment-based, trauma-informed intervention that is designed to meet the complex needs of vulnerable children. TBRI® uses Empowering Principles to address physical needs, Connecting Principles for attachment needs, and Correcting Principles to disarm fear-based behaviors.
